The Allure of Jaipur for Wedding Photography
Jaipur’s charm lies in its blend of historical grandeur and modern elegance. Venues like the City Palace, Hawa Mahal, Amer Fort, and Samode Palace offer photographers a playground of rich textures, golden hues, and intricate architecture. The city’s vibrant streets and cultural ambiance add to the uniqueness of pre-wedding and wedding photoshoots.
Wedding photographers in Jaipur take advantage of these majestic settings, weaving the city’s beauty into the couple’s love story. However, capturing these moments isn’t just about clicking pictures; it’s about creating art that reflects emotions and memories.
A Day in the Life of a Wedding Photographer in Jaipur
The life of a wedding photographer in Jaipur is far from ordinary. It begins long before the wedding day, with meticulous planning and discussions with the couple. Here’s what a typical journey looks like:
1. Understanding the Couple’s Vision
Every couple has a unique love story, and photographers aim to represent this in their work. During initial meetings, they discuss preferences, themes, and key moments the couple wants to capture. Some couples dream of a royal photoshoot at Amer Fort, while others prefer candid moments during their Mehendi ceremony.
2. Scouting Locations
Jaipur offers numerous picturesque locations, but each comes with its challenges, like lighting conditions, crowd control, or access restrictions. Photographers often scout venues beforehand to plan their shots and ensure a seamless experience on the big day.
3. The Big Day
On the wedding day, a photographer’s job is both thrilling and exhausting. From capturing the bride’s intricate lehenga to the groom’s baraat procession, every detail matters. In Jaipur, traditional Rajasthani elements like folk dances, camel processions, and colorful decor make for visually stunning frames.
Challenges Faced by Wedding Photographers in Jaipur
While the final photos may seem effortless, the journey to creating them is anything but. Here are some challenges that photographers often encounter:
1. Unpredictable Weather
Jaipur’s weather can be unpredictable, especially during the monsoon season. Photographers need to adapt quickly, finding indoor alternatives or creatively working with natural light and rain.
2. Time Constraints
Indian weddings are elaborate and packed with rituals, often running behind schedule. Photographers must be agile, capturing key moments without disrupting the flow of events.
3. Managing Crowds
Weddings in Jaipur often involve large gatherings. Navigating through the crowd to get the perfect shot requires patience, skill, and tact.
4. Technical Hurdles
Outdoor shoots at Jaipur’s iconic locations can present lighting challenges, particularly during mid-day shoots. Photographers rely on their expertise with equipment and post-processing to overcome these issues.

Tips for Couples Hiring a Wedding Photographer in Jaipur
If you’re planning your dream wedding in Jaipur, here are some tips to ensure you choose the perfect photographer:
- Do Your Research: Look for photographers with experience in Jaipur weddings. Check their portfolios and reviews.
- Communicate Your Vision: Share your ideas, themes, and expectations. Clear communication ensures the photographer understands your vision.
- Plan Ahead: Book your photographer well in advance, especially during peak wedding season in Jaipur.
- Trust Their Expertise: While it’s great to have inputs, trust your photographer’s creativity and experience.
- Prepare a Shot List: Discuss must-have shots, like family portraits, rituals, and couple portraits, to avoid missing any key moments.
